Commercial Description:
Brewed with pale, caramel, munich and crystal malts, East Kent Goldings and Saaz hops.

500 ml draught at the brewpub. Dark amber colour. A little haze, not that that makes much of a difference as the beer is beautiful to look at with its red and yellow hues. Sweet malty and grainy aromas. Aroma is mostly malts, but there are some distant grassy and straw-like English hops. Smooth texture, malt, then an explosion of pungent sharp hops. Not that they are that strong, just that they sneak up on you and attack you while you are content with the wonderful malty sweetness. A hint of banana at the front of the palate, but very subdued. Lightly sour hop flavours. Malts fall more into the background especially in the finish.

Small offwhite head. Hazy brown body with light carbonation. Sweetish clean slightly hopped aroma with caramel notes. Surprisingly mild aroma. Taste is initially light, dry, honeyish malts. Followed by a bitter, complex taste of lightly roasted malts, and citrusy floral hopes with fruity caramelly notes. Smoky, dusty taste lingers. Some alcohol heat. Very difficult to analyze because it is so harmonic. Good, and rather subtle. (0.5l draft.)

On tap at the brewpub, and from bottle courtesy of the brewer. Clear, golden with an off-white head. Piny aroma with malt, some caramel and citrus. The flavor is piny as well, with maltyness comingg stronger after a while. Medium to full body and a long, dry and bitter finish with malt in the background. For a Norwegian brewpub, this is certainly one of the hoppies available, but hey, the brewer is an American. Keep it up David! (061124 from bottle) (061121)
